If you are shopping for a smaller sleeper sectional, ensure to measure the size of your living area and the hallways, doors or other entrances it will have to pass through. Certain sectionals arrive in two pieces, while others arrive in boxes that you can put together on site. You'll also want to make sure that the sizes of the boxes can pass through your front door, hallways, and corners that are tight and also your building's elevator and stairwells when you reside in an apartment or condo.

Before purchasing a sectional, take measurements of the space. This will help you ensure that the sofa will fit through your front door, tight corners and hallways. You can consider a modular option that is shipped in boxes and can be assembled at the site. This is a good option for apartments, condos and multi-level homes where large pieces might not be able to fit.

It is important to keep in mind that the sizes of mattresses vary from twin to king when shopping for a sectional sleeper. Some sectionals feature an extra-large mattress in the main seating area while others have a twin mattress in the chaise section. The size of the mattress will determine how comfortable the sofa will be as well as the amount of space it will take up.

If you are planning on using your sleeper sectional to make a bed, look for a high-quality memory foam or innerspring mattress that can provide the best sleep. The cushions should be firm, sturdy and comfortable to lie or sit on. Memory foam cushions could sag with time, but they can be replaced.
